Technical Specifications & Dimensions
This module combines digital I/O with network connectivity in one housing. The table below outlines its core technical parameters.
| Parameter | Specification |
|---|---|
| Discrete Inputs | 6 points, 24V DC |
| Discrete Outputs | 6 points, transistor 0.5A |
| Communication Port | Modbus serial (RS-485) |
| Input Voltage Range | 20.4 to 26.4V DC |
| Output Current | 0.5 A per channel |
| Maximum Power Consumption | 3.5 W |
| Protection Rating | IP20 (NEMA 1) |
| Communication Protocol | Modbus RTU |
| Baud Rate | 4800 to 115200 bps |
| Unit Weight | 0.28 kg (0.62 lbs) |
| Dimensions (WxHxD) | 44 x 90 x 70 mm |
Construction and Interface Layout
This module features a compact IP20 plastic housing with removable connectors. Such a design allows easy installation near field devices. Furthermore, the Schneider OTB1S0DM9LP provides screw terminal blocks for all I/O points. You will find separate blocks for inputs, outputs, and power connections. Each terminal accepts wire sizes from 0.2 to 1.5 mm². LED indicators show input, output, and communication status clearly.

Installation and Mounting Requirements
Installing the Schneider OTB1S0DM9LP takes only a few minutes of work. The unit snaps directly onto a standard DIN rail. It also supports screw mounting using the four corner holes. Always disconnect 24V power before wiring or servicing this module. The unit uses passive cooling through natural convection. This design eliminates fan noise and moving parts. The module occupies a very compact footprint in the control cabinet.
Integration with Modbus Networks
This distributed I/O works perfectly with any Modbus RTU master. It connects to Schneider PLCs, HMIs, or SCADA systems. Operators can address up to 247 modules on a single RS-485 network. The Schneider OTB1S0DM9LP also supports both local and remote configuration methods. Consequently, this module remains an excellent choice for cost-effective I/O expansion. The unit delivers consistent performance across a 0°C to 55°C temperature range.
